Ran goats for a few years. Don't run goats now.......You get to go goat speed. If this is good or bad is up to you.You get to stay on pack stock allowed trails, depending on individual forest rules of course.You get to take care of goats 365 so you can use them a few weeks a year. This again is purely personal taste.They add a whole nother element to trying to keep your spot secret.They may get you further than backpackers, but then your just out there with the outfitters and folks with pack stock. Likely varies per location.They are very much like big dumb dogs, so add an element of humor and pain to most any event. Again personal taste.I'd say get pack goats if your whole intent/goal is to live the lifestyle of a pack goat owner. If your just looking to use goats to be able to get in deeper and stay longer, you may not be happy.You can rent pack goats in several places. You might want to try that first and see if that's your thing.
There is a guy using pack goats out of Trinity; Glacier Peak Wilderness. He leads one and the other two or three just follow along. It looks like they carry 25 or 30 pounds each. It is a pain when we meet him on the trail because we have to stop while he gathers up his goats and gets off the trail so we can go past with out pack string and saddle horses. They as classified as pack stock so are not permitted in areas that are closed to stock.
